Dublin Traffic Up 7% In 2014 First Half

Passenger numbers rose 7% to just under 10 million in first half of 2014

Passenger numbers at Dublin Airport rose 7% to just under 10 million during the first half of 2014.

The latest monthly figures show a 6% increase in June traffic, compared to the same month a year previously, to more than 2.1 million.

Almost 1.2 million passengers travelled on routes to and from continental Europe in June, a 4% rise.

Nearly 640,000 passengers took flights to and from the UK, also a 4% increase.

June transatlantic traffic increased by 15%, with just under 245,000 people travelling

Other international traffic, including flights to the Middle East and North Africa, increased by 12% to almost 51,000 passengers.

The number of passengers on domestic flights was up 3% in June to more than 6,000 people.
